Funky Home Decor
Funky home decor embraces individuality and self-expression through unconventional design choices. It celebrates vibrant colors, unique patterns, unexpected textures, and repurposed items to create a space that reflects personal style and a passion for the unconventional. This style goes beyond mere aesthetics; it’s a statement of personality, a celebration of creativity, and a rejection of mass-produced conformity.
One of the key elements of funky home decor is the emphasis on color. Bold hues, often used in unexpected combinations, create a sense of energy and vibrancy. Think fuchsia paired with lime green, turquoise with orange, or sunshine yellow with electric blue. These vibrant color palettes can be applied to walls, furniture, textiles, and accessories, injecting personality into every corner of the room.
Patterns play a crucial role in achieving a funky aesthetic. Geometric prints, abstract designs, and bold florals can be mixed and matched to create a dynamic and visually stimulating environment. Consider incorporating patterned wallpaper, upholstery, throw pillows, or rugs to add layers of visual interest. The key is to embrace unexpected combinations and not be afraid to experiment with different scales and styles.
Texture is another essential aspect of funky home decor. Mixing and matching different textures adds depth and dimension to a space. Consider incorporating smooth surfaces like glass or metal alongside rough textures like reclaimed wood or woven fabrics. This interplay of textures creates a tactile experience that enhances the overall visual appeal and adds a layer of sensory richness to the room.
Repurposing and upcycling are central to the funky ethos. Giving old items new life is not only environmentally conscious but also adds a unique touch to the decor. Vintage furniture can be repainted in vibrant colors, old suitcases can be transformed into side tables, and mason jars can be repurposed as pendant lights. The possibilities are endless, limited only by imagination and creativity.
Lighting is a powerful tool for creating atmosphere and enhancing the funky vibe. Consider using unconventional light fixtures, such as vintage chandeliers, industrial-style pendant lamps, or quirky table lamps. Colored light bulbs can also be used to add a touch of drama and enhance the overall color scheme. Strategic placement of lighting can highlight key design elements and create a sense of depth and dimension.
Wall art in a funky space can range from vintage posters and quirky prints to original artwork and handcrafted pieces. Gallery walls, showcasing a collection of different styles and sizes, are a popular choice. Don't be afraid to mix and match different mediums, such as paintings, photographs, and sculptures, to create a visually stimulating display.
Furniture in a funky home often combines different styles and eras. A mid-century modern sofa might be paired with a vintage armchair and a repurposed industrial coffee table. The key is to create a cohesive look while embracing the unexpected. Mismatched furniture can add a sense of playfulness and individuality to the space.
Accessories are essential for adding personality and completing the funky look. Quirky figurines, vintage clocks, unusual vases, and handcrafted items can be used to personalize the space and add a touch of whimsy. Collections of vintage toys, records, or books can also be displayed to showcase individual interests and passions.
Plants can add life and vibrancy to any space, and they are a welcome addition to funky home decor. Choose plants with interesting foliage or unusual shapes to complement the overall aesthetic. Macrame plant hangers, vintage planters, and repurposed containers can add a touch of bohemian charm.
Creating a funky home is an ongoing process of experimentation and self-discovery. It's about embracing individuality and expressing personal style through unconventional design choices. There are no hard and fast rules; the key is to have fun and create a space that feels authentic and inspiring.
Maintaining a cohesive look while embracing eclecticism is a balancing act. One strategy is to choose a unifying element, such as a color palette or a recurring pattern, to tie the different elements together. This creates a sense of harmony while still allowing for individual pieces to stand out.
